Why Choose Tantalum Tubing?

Compared with alternative materials like Hastelloy, nickel alloys, or titanium, tantalum tubing offers:

  • Superior corrosion resistance to strong acids (sulfuric, hydrochloric, nitric, and mixed acids)

  • Long service life under high-temperature acid flow

  • Excellent thermal stability for heat exchanger applications

  • Minimal maintenance due to durable, inert surface

  • Non-reactive and safe for critical chemical processes

Tantalum forms a stable oxide layer that protects the tube from corrosion, making it the material of choice for demanding chemical environments.
